Common optical drive faults
Optical drives can fail for a few different reasons. Here are the signs technicians see most often across Southend-on-Sea.
Disc not recognized on DVD, CD, or Blu-ray
The tray won’t open or gets stuck partway
The drive makes unusual clicking or grinding sounds
Read errors during playback or installs
Lens issues, dirty optics, or calibration problems
Power or connection faults inside the drive
Why this happens
Over time, optical drives can wear down from regular use. Dust and smudges can also affect the lens, even if the disc looks clean. In some cases, movement or a previous repair can loosen internal connections, which leads to inconsistent reading.
